Transaction 7df633c200694dea7ea40da9867068e53bafcd1a2aba6ac7634899441ef60225
1 Input
1 Output
-
7df633c200694dea7ea40da9867068e53bafcd1a2aba6ac7634899441ef60225:0
- value
- 156304
- script pubkey
- OP_0 OP_PUSHBYTES_20 c37614913b11ab8299d5e024dd51d1f24b69b687
- address
- bc1qcdmpfyfmzx4c9xw4uqjd65w37f9knd58lk7khv